Title:Process analysis and numercial simulation of cold extrusion forming for piston pump slipper

Abstract:

The slipper machining production has many problems, such as serious material waste, high scrap rate, low tensile strength and abrasion resistance.While the cold extrusion forming technology can solve these problems significantly. For the slipper has the thin-wall inner spherical structure, it can be cracked easily and deformed because of the residual stress and the springback of internal sphere and cylinder produced in extrusion process. Through simulation results of the QFORM-3D software, improving the experimental technology scheme,reducing mean stress, forming force and springback in actual forming effectually, the dimensional precision of inner spherical structure and rationality of structure design of the mold are guaranteed.
